当多次赋值之后,变量名会指向新的空间
注意,估计python中字符串的输入会先分配静态空间,'123'是常量字符串,所以多次赋值字符串变量时,会出现变量名指向新的空间,但是如果所存储的数据类型不是该类型,那么将不会改变原来变量所在的空间,这里面的机制与C类似
如果改变字符串变量的值得时候,原先的内容就会成为内存垃圾,会有python中的垃圾处理机制处理,将这块内存释放
标签:变量,python,多次,空间,字符串,变量名,赋值
来源: https://www.cnblogs.com/FlnButFly/p/15833515.html